Description
This engaging introduction to sociolinguistics lays the groundwork for understanding the intricate relationships between language, society, and culture. The author presents fourteen key focal points that delve into various aspects of sociolinguistic inquiry, drawing on a wealth of research and contemporary studies to enrich the reader's comprehension.
Each topic is meticulously crafted to highlight the dynamic interactions between linguistic expressions and social contexts, illustrating how language functions as a crucial instrument for identity and power. Veith's approach invites readers to consider how factors such as ethnicity, gender, and social class influence linguistic practices and societal structures.
By blending theory with practical examples, the work not only serves academic interests but also appeals to anyone intrigued by the nuances of communication. It stands as a valuable resource for students and scholars alike, fostering a deeper understanding of the ways in which language shapes our world.
